When bougainvillea blooms, the flowers are in clusters and very beautiful, and are loved by many people. After autumn, most bougainvillea will enter the flowering period, so autumn management is very important. There are the following aspects that need to be paid attention to in autumn maintenance. Water and fertilizer management in autumnBougainvillea enters its second vigorous growth stage in autumn. It requires more water and fertilizer at this stage, so be sure to ensure sufficient water and fertilizer. However, before the flowering period, do not water too much. According to the growth characteristics of Bougainvillea, proper water control can promote flower bud differentiation. Of course, there are many varieties of Bougainvillea now, and whether to control water depends on the actual situation. Because it is about to enter the flowering period, the nitrogen fertilizer should be reduced and the phosphorus and potassium fertilizers should be increased. Phosphorus and potassium fertilizers can promote the differentiation of flower buds and make the bougainvillea flowers large and colorful. After the Cold Dew in late autumn, the temperature in the north is low and the growth of Bougainvillea basically stops. The amount of watering should be reduced, while normal watering is allowed in the south. Fall PruningBougainvillea will sprout a lot of new branches in autumn, so it is necessary to prune them appropriately. The branches on the outside of the upper part of the bougainvillea bloom more, and the branches on the inside bloom less. When pruning, remove the weak and dense branches that affect ventilation to reduce excessive consumption of nutrients. The external branches should be appropriately shortened. Autumn cold protectionThe suitable growth temperature of bougainvillea is 20-25 degrees, and it is not cold-resistant. When the temperature in winter drops below 10 degrees, it is necessary to take measures to keep warm. Especially for the maintenance of bougainvillea in the north, keeping warm is very important. After late autumn, when the temperature drops, you should go indoors to keep warm. After going indoors, open the windows for ventilation every day and spray water frequently to increase the air humidity. |
